Portoviejo makes measures more flexible and allows bars, discos and event rooms to be served on holidays, but with adjustments

PORTOVIEJO, Manabí

The Emergency Operations Committee (COE) of the Portoviejo canton established flexible measures for the operation of activities in the tourist productive sector during the days before and on Christmas and New Year’s holidays.

This decision of the Portoviejo COE was given at the request of the representatives of this union, who raised their protest after last Tuesday the national COE determined the closure of all these types of activities.

Thus, for example, it established that the event rooms will be able to function according to the category of each establishment, with a capacity of 50%. This capacity is also authorized for bars, discos and karaoke bars and restaurants, spaces that have been enabled to function.

From December 23, it will be mandatory to present the vaccination card or certificate to enter public places, by provision of the national COE

It will also allow the operation of restaurants, food courts, religious temples, entrepreneurship fairs, cinemas, theaters and gyms with 50% capacity and the opening hours will be according to the permits that were granted to each of these establishments.

Markets, fairs, supermarkets, shopping centers, museums, financial entities may have a capacity of up to 75% of their capacity, while tolerance centers may serve the public with up to 40% of the capacity.

What is kept forbidden will be mass concentrations, and the administrators of the establishments and event organizers are also urged to request the vaccination card that shows that people have applied the two doses against COVID-19.

Access to beaches and spas for tourist purposes will be up to 75% of the capacity, from Monday to Sunday. (I)
